Training and education to become a "handyman."

The handyman is a profession that is experiencing strong growth due to the increasing demand for home services. This job involves performing various household tasks such as plumbing, electrical work, carpentry and painting. To become a competent handyman, it is important to have adequate training. The first step in becoming a handyman is to receive basic training in DIY and repair. There are many schools and training centers that offer courses in this field, both in person and online. These courses cover the basics of plumbing, electricity, carpentry and painting, as well as the techniques and tools needed to perform these tasks. After completing basic training, it is possible to take specialized courses to become an expert in a particular field. For example, if you want to become a plumbing expert, you can take specialized plumbing courses, while if you want to become an electrical expert, you can take specialized electrical courses. In addition to training, it is also important to gain practical experience by performing home services for real clients. This will allow you to put into practice the skills you have acquired during your training and to develop your confidence as a handyman. In conclusion, to become a competent handyman, it is important to receive adequate training, specialize in a particular field, and gain practical experience by performing home services for real clients. The skills acquired through these steps will allow you to offer quality services to clients in the field of home services.

How to choose the right handyman?

It can be difficult to know how to choose a handyman for your home DIY projects. It's important to find a skilled and experienced professional who can meet your specific needs. Here are some things to consider when making the right choice: 1. Evaluate your needs: First, determine the types of tasks you need done. A handyman can perform a variety of tasks, from assembling flat-pack furniture to painting, to cleaning up the yard. 2. Check skills: Make sure the handyman you choose is skilled for the tasks you want them to perform. For example, if you need a room painted, check that they have experience in this area. 3. Necessary equipment: Make sure the handyman has the necessary equipment to complete the tasks. For example, if they need to assemble a piece of furniture, make sure they have the required tools. 4. Rates and availability: Compare rates of different handymen to find the one that offers the best value for money, and make sure they're available on the date and time that works for you. 5. References and reviews: Ask friends and family if they know of a competent handyman. Also, read online reviews to get an idea of the quality of service. By following these tips, you should be able to choose a qualified handyman for the DIY and gardening tasks you need done.
